At 11:39 PM 6/29/1998 MARK RODE wrote:
>
>I have  a Seagate EIDE Mode 4 850 meg drive.
>If I run it on a FIC PA2007 it works fine. It is jumpered as a master on
>the secondary channel.
>
>If I move this drive to a Tomcat 3 using an identical configuration the
>BIOS sees the drive ,posts and boots but I can not access the drive. I
>receive a Invalid drive specification message.  In fact in any
>configuration  the drive is recognize but I can't access it.

Mark:

I have had such problems with Seagates so I won't use or
recommend them when they are NOT on the Primary
IDE Channel. I can only surmise they contend with drives
on the Primary Channel by asserting their "rights" on
certain systems.  <g>

I recommend you slave the Seagate on the Primary Channel
and move that drive to the master position on the Secondary
IDE Channel. Should work. That will really scramble the order
of your drive letters, though.
